My daughter wants to be a worm for Halloween and I don't know where to start!

25 replies

RedSauceSpaghetti · 04/10/2020 18:40

As above, I need to make a worm costume for Halloween. I have almost no sewing experience, do not own a sewing machine, and not have an awful lot of free time either (young twins). However, I am keen to do this for her if I can. Does anyone have any ideas?

I was considering a series of pink pillowcases sewn together (but what about her legs?) Is this mad? She's only about 90-100cm tall so I shouldn't need many!

OP posts:
CMOTDibbler · 04/10/2020 18:44

Pink leotard or plain pink t shirt, pink tights/leggings, pink tights cut into a balaclava type arrangement for her head. Easy and wearable

StitchInTimeSavesNine · 04/10/2020 18:52

Yes, concentrate on a head piece. Maybe you could also sew a loop (like a section from a old pair of socks) to each hip so,she can put her arms in so they are attached to her body.

LauraPalmerViolet · 04/10/2020 18:52

Pink leggings, pale pink puffy body warmer or jacket with the sleeves cut off? Get trawling eBay now!

LonnyVonnyWilsonFrickett · 04/10/2020 18:54

When my DS wanted to go as Jabba the Hut I sent him in a sleeping bag with a brown face. Don't be me.

Knittedfairies · 04/10/2020 19:21

I'd go with pink tights, pink t shirt, and then some tubular jersey fabric (like this from the top of her head to her feet. With a space cut out for her face/arm holes. Minimal sewing...
